代码之家  ›  专栏  ›  技术社区  ›  aw04

我应该捆绑哪些js/css文件?[已关闭]

  •  0
  • aw04  · 技术社区  · 11 年前

    我正在研究ASP.NET 4.0的捆绑功能,只是好奇人们在决定捆绑哪些文件时遵循什么规则/做法?

    我应该根据事物的性质来分组吗 jQuery 文件放在一起,还是将在同一个地方使用的所有文件捆绑在一起?

    2 回复  |  直到 11 年前
        1
  •  2
  •   Colin Bacon    11 年前

    我建议阅读本教程中的捆绑和缩小

    bundling and minification

    就个人而言,我喜欢每页有一个css包和一个js包。每个捆绑包只包含该页面所需的文件。保持http请求和大小较小。

        2
  •  0
  •   Kevin Jantzer    11 年前

    我认为如何打包文件在很大程度上是主观的。我认为大多数人都会同意的唯一一件事是,一旦你拥有了不止几个文件,你就应该组织你的文件。

    如果你在一个简单的网站上工作,你只有几个JS文件和一个CSS文件,我认为把它们放在同一个地方没有问题。

    一旦你得到多个文件,我喜欢 至少 按类型分组:

    /lib/css
    /lib/js
    
    推荐文章